Output 81dafa5ef460a8e4c9a418d224375e996d0124dc63ed90e4c9613fc6ea162377:60

value
184883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f7034c744527984613fd8908b3e6a1cd636d957 OP_EQUAL
address
336eUeCrRaqVfsc658jEaZJhCiuBJzQq4m
transaction
81dafa5ef460a8e4c9a418d224375e996d0124dc63ed90e4c9613fc6ea162377
spent
true